Overview

NH2-NODAGA (also known as 5-(2-aminoethylamino)-2-[4,7-bis(carboxymethyl)-1,4,7-triazonan-1-yl]-5-oxopentanoic acid) (CAS 1630114-57-6, MF C17H31N5O7, MW 417.46) is a NOTA / NODAGA-family macrocyclic chelator building block used in ⁶⁸Ga and ⁶⁴Cu PET tracer research. Practical chemistry topics include rapid radiometal complexation, conjugation handle chemistry, and analytical control of metal-binding stability. Applications

  • NH2-NODAGA (CAS 1630114-57-6) preparation, route refinement, and analytical-control planning
  • PET tracer chemistry — ⁶⁸Ga and ⁶⁴Cu radiopharmaceutical building block
  • Rapid radiometal complexation studies for short-half-life isotopes
  • Peptide-NOTA / NODAGA conjugate synthesis (somatostatin, PSMA, FAPI etc.)
